  • Publication number: 20180063178
    Abstract: A method for threat detection and enforcement in an internal network is disclosed. The method includes: receiving a network packet of a plurality of network packets for a traffic flow; inspecting the network packet to obtain packet information; generating, using the packet information, a flow identifier (ID) for the traffic flow; assigning, based on the flow ID, a trust score and a risk score for the network packet; and performing an enforcing action, applicable to the traffic flow, based on the trust score and risk score.

  • Publication number: 20150156250
    Abstract: A network application may be run on a host computer using a target protocol stack by launching a network application on the host computer, opening a target protocol stack library on the host computer before opening a host computer system library and using the target protocol stack library to divert interface calls associated with the network application to a target protocol stack, whereby the network application runs on the host computer as if it were running directly on a computer on which the target protocol stack is available. A network environment may be simulated including wireless communication between a plurality of mobile devices. Multiple instances of the target protocol stack library may be opened to divert interface calls associated with the network application to the target protocol stack. A hardware test bed may be emulated to which the network application may be applied.

  • Patent number: 8600726
    Abstract: A method of running a target device in a hardware-in-the-loop network simulation via a host computer may include launching a network application on a host computer each having a protocol stack and a network device connected to a simulated network of target devices, interposing, on the host computer, a target device interface and adaptor between the protocol stack and the network device and transferring data and control information between the network application and the target device via the network device, whereby the target device runs on the host computer as if the target device were running directly on a host computer having a network device directly compatible with the target device.
